21 NCAC 08F .0106          GRANTING EXAMINATION CREDIT FROM OTHER JURISDICTIONS

(a)  The Board may grant candidates credit for passing parts of the AICPA Uniform CPA Examination in another jurisdiction or territory of the United States.

(b)  To be considered for credit, the passing grades must meet the requirements of 21 NCAC 08F .0105. To transfer credit, the candidate must file an application with the Board on a form provided by the Board. Such application may be made simultaneously with the application to take the CPA examination.

 

History Note:        Authority G.S. 93-12(2); 93-12(3);

Eff. February 1, 1976;

Readopted Eff. September 26, 1977;

Amended Eff. January 1, 2006; May 1, 1989; October 1, 1984;

Pursuant to G.S. 150B-21.3A, rule is necessary without substantive public interest Eff. October 28, 2014.
